Price Range & Condition
Decorative condition can have a big effect on a property's value and this effect varies depending on the type, size and location of the property.
If 97, Bosworth Way, Nottingham is in very good condition we estimate a sale value of £255,162 and a rental value of £965 per month.
However, if the property needs a lot of cosmetic work we estimate a sale value of £226,001 and a rental value of £854 per month.

Sold Prices
According to HM Land Registry, 97, Bosworth Way, Nottingham was last sold on 22nd October 2019 for £200,000 and was recorded as a freehold house.
The property has had 2 sales since 1995.
Since October 2019, the market for similar properties has risen by 14.1%.
